Gemäss ASUS
Storage:
Total supports 4 x M.2 slots and 4 x SATA 6Gb/s ports*
Intel ® 12th Gen Processors
M.2_1 slot (Key M), type 2242/2260/2280/22110
- Intel® 12 th Gen processors support PCIe 4.0 x4 mode
Intel ® Z690 Chipset**
M.2_2 slot (Key M), type 2242/2260/2280 (supports PCIe 4.0 x4 & SATA
modes)
M.2_3 slot (Key M), type 2242/2260/2280/22110 (supports PCIe 4.0 x4
mode)
M.2_4 slot (Key M), type 2242/2260/2280 (supports PCIe 4.0 x4 mode)
4 x SATA 6Gb/s ports
* Intel® Rapid Storage Technology supports NVMe RAID 0/1/5, SATA RAID
0/1/5/10.
** Intel ® Rapid Storage Technology supports Intel® Optane Memory H Series on
PCH attached M.2 slots.
